活性炭掺杂对LiAlH4储氢的催化作用研究(英文)

摘要:

In the present work, dehydrogenation behavior of LiAlH4 (lithium alanate) doped with activated carbon has been investigated by pressure-composition-temperature, temperature programmed desorption, differential scanning calorimetry and X-ray Diffraction. The addition of activated carbon decreases the dehydrogenation temperature and enhances dehydrogenation kinetics of LiAlH4. The onset decomposition temperature of doped LiAlH4 sample is reduced to 90 ℃, which is much lower than that of 150 ℃ for pure LiAlH4. The doping of activated carbon also effectively reduces the activation energy for the first and the second dehydrogenation reactions of LiAlH4.
